This product will save you a lot of space

You can save a lot of space by choosing a treadmill that can be folded up. When not in use, the unit can be folded and put away in a closet or underneath the bed. It occupies less space than a non-folding model, making it ideal for people with small apartments or homes.

Many treadmills have FOP (fold-on-pin) design, which folds the deck up to align with the mast of the console. Some treadmills have an FOB frame design that allows the deck to fold up more vertically than a treadmill with an FOP. This is safer since the deck cannot fall on you while you're exercising. The FOB design allows you to clean under the treadmill, as you can reach all the way to the treadmill without moving.

If you plan to move your treadmill lot, a folding treadmill with four wheels is a good choice. This design makes moving the machine much easier, especially when compared to Matrix folding treadmills with two transport wheels. With this design, you just unlock the wheel locks and push it, similar to a cart. This allows you to move your treadmill from one exercise to the next one much more simple and safer. If you don't intend to move your treadmill often the two-wheeled model could be the best option for you.
